Company Overview

United Community Banks, Inc. (UCB) carries a market capitalisation of $4.27B. The company sits in the Financial Services sector, in the Banks - Regional industry. The company reports 3,141 employees.

Over the past 52 weeks the price has ranged from $28.65 to $37.18. The most recent close on file for UCB is $35.64, dated September 4, 2026. That is +$0.25 (+0.71%) against the previous close. The latest close sits 24.4% above that 52-week low.

Financial Health

Fiscal 2025 revenue came to $1.04B. That is +11.93% against the prior fiscal year, when revenue was $930.04M. Net income for the same year was $328.10M. That is +29.99% against the prior fiscal year. Profit margin runs at 34.09%. That is 4.9 percentage points above the Banks - Regional median of 29.15%. Trailing earnings per share are 3.06.

Across the 4 fiscal years on file, revenue moves from $868.13M in 2022 to $1.04B in 2025. Of those 4 years, 4 report positive net income.

Valuation Assessment

On trailing earnings, the shares are priced at 11.65 times earnings. That is 7.69% below the Banks - Regional median of 12.62. On forward earnings the ratio is 11.04. The PEG ratio, which sets the P/E against expected earnings growth, reads 1.67. Measured against sales, the shares trade at 3.85 times revenue. On price-to-sales that is 2.12% above the Banks - Regional median of 3.77. The medians here are taken across 380 Banks - Regional companies that report the metric.

The reported beta is 0.83. Daily returns over the trailing 10 years annualize to a volatility of 35%. The trailing one-year price return is +9.48%. Across 10 years the annualized return works out at +8.27%.

Growth & Income

The trailing dividend yield is 2.92%. That is 0.2 percentage points above the Banks - Regional median yield of 2.7%. At the indicated rate that is $1.04 a share a year. The ex-dividend date on file is September 15, 2026. Dividends are recorded for 11 calendar years; 2026 shows 2 payments totalling $0.50 a share. The year before, 2025, totalled $0.98 a share.

The strongest complete calendar year on file is 2019 at +47.41%; the weakest is 2018 at −22.18%. Of the 9 complete calendar years on file, 3 finished higher. 2026 is still running; the price is +15.95% year to date.

About United Community Banks, Inc.

United Community Banks, Inc. operates as the bank holding company for United Community Bank that provides financial services in the United States. The company offers deposit products, including checking, savings, money market, and other deposit accounts. It also provides loans comprising owner occupied and income producing CRE, commercial and industrial, equipment financing, residential mortgage, home equity, manufactured housing, and consumer loans, as well as commercial and residential construction and land. In addition, the company offers private banking, investment management, investment advice, financial planning services, estate and retirement planning, and insurance products; non-deposit investment products and insurance products, such as life insurance, long-term care insurance and tax-deferred annuities; and trust services to manage fiduciary assets. Further, it provides reinsurance on property insurance contracts and payment processing services for commercial and small business customers. The company serves the commercial, retail, government, education, energy, health care, and real estate sectors. United Community Banks, Inc. was founded in 1950 and is headquartered in Greenville, South Carolina.
